South Africa Testing, Screening and Monitoring (TSM) Devices Market Overview, 2031

South Africa TSM products market is anticipated to grow at 8.84% CAGR (2026–2031), supported by high testing volumes and public health programs.

The market for testing, screening, and monitoring (TSM) devices in South Africa is a rapidly changing and dynamic environment that is intricately linked to the nation's distinct socioeconomic and healthcare characteristics. South Africa, with the biggest economy in Africa, is a regional center for advances in healthcare and technology. TSM devices are essential for tackling the nation's healthcare issues in the field of healthcare. In addition to a growing prevalence of non-communicable diseases like diabetes and cardiovascular conditions, South Africa also has to deal with the health burden of communicable diseases like HIV/AIDS and tuberculosis. TSM devices have a crucial role in the diagnosis, monitoring, and treatment of both types of diseases. The market is further propelled forward by government initiatives that aim to tighten regulatory frameworks, encourage innovation, and improve healthcare infrastructure. Partnerships between local and international entities also contribute to the exchange of expertise and the introduction of cutting-edge TSM solutions tailored to South Africa's unique needs. The nation promotes innovation and research across a range of industries, acting as a technology center for South Africa. The market is ravenous for cutting-edge solutions as a result of this propensity for innovation driving the use of sophisticated TSM devices. The acceptance and development of TSM devices are influenced by the standards and regulatory framework of the nation. Market adoption and penetration are highly impacted by adherence to rules and standards for healthcare.

South Africa has one of the largest HIV testing systems in the world, testing more than 17 million people a year. Clinics and community settings have easy access to rapid HIV tests, which makes early detection and treatment possible. Viral load monitoring is an essential tool for tracking treatment adherence and stopping HIV transmission, and South Africa has effectively scaled it up. Regular viral load testing is now available to more than 90% of individuals receiving antiretroviral therapy (ART). The use of TSM devices in South Africa has the potential to significantly improve population health and lessen the burden of numerous diseases. In the coming years, equitable and significant use of these technologies will depend on ongoing efforts to address affordability, access, data integration, and sustainability. Through the telemedicine program Project ECHO (Extension for Community Healthcare Outcomes), rural healthcare providers can interact with experts in metropolitan areas in real-time for assistance in analyzing data from TSM devices, specifically related to HIV and TB. With the use of the mCOPE (mobile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ease platform), individuals with COPD can better control their disease and enhance self-management by tracking medication adherence, monitoring symptoms, and receiving instructional materials via their smartphones. Government procurement initiatives and subsidies: In order to make TSM devices, such as blood pressure monitors and glucometers, more affordable for low-income populations, the South African government has launched schemes to subsidize their costs.

The South Africa TSM product market has a lot of important devices, such as blood glucose monitors, blood pressure monitors, pulse oximeters, heart rate monitors, ECG devices, drug and alcohol screening tests, temperature monitors, fetal monitoring devices, multi-parameter patient monitors, and more. Over the past 10 to 20 years, these have come a long way. They have gone from heavy, clinic-bound equipment to lightweight, app-connected versions with better sensors and battery technology. This has solved early problems with cost and accessibility that made it hard to use at home. People today prefer simple, long-lasting solutions for personal monitoring, and this is more common in urban regions than in remote ones. Prices change depending on the type of product. For example, entry-level items like temperature and pulse oximeters have consistent averages that are affected by import costs and sales. More advanced items like ECG or multi-parameter units have prices that change based on currency fluctuations and seasonal wellness campaigns. Recent highlights include stricter rules for imports, suppliers merging, and new portable diagnostics that have been made possible by problems in the supply chain caused by events throughout the world. Telemedicine links have made digital tools more widely available, which helps eco-friendly production. Forward-looking assessments show that governmental incentives and better connectivity could lead to more sales. Glucose and pressure check devices are likely to become more common in homes as people become more health-conscious, despite economic challenges and gaps in infrastructure in this product line.

In the South Africa TSM product market, end-user groups such hospitals and clinics, home care, and others show that big businesses are in charge with products that have been tested for durability, on-site assistance, and compliance with regulations that are specific to institutional needs. They set themselves apart by signing volume contracts and providing quick service. To compete with new players, they moved into residential segments and strengthened their ties to retail. New players face significant challenges like certification deadlines, unstable currencies, and gaps in distribution. They win by making products locally and reaching out to communities. Mergers have made it easier for clinics to get supplies because leaders utilize financing and training to stay in charge, while new companies employ investments to offer app-based home monitoring services. Strict rules necessitate safety certificates and local content limits, which cost money that makes it hard for outsiders to enter the market but encourages complying expansion. Cultural values that focus on family health and self-reliance make people more likely to use products, but this varies by region. For example, urban users are more likely to buy imports to ensure quality, thanks to online communities and local advocates. E-commerce has raised standards for affordability and speed, making people more likely to choose practical, eco-friendly options. Recent changes to policies support making things in the country and protecting consumers. Predictions say that development will continue, driven by the use of digital technology and health programs. Home care will grow significantly as people become more independent, but there will be challenges in these areas due to infrastructure and economic issues.
